Labour Ministry appoints Zondi as new spokesman

Musa Zondi, an award-winning journalist and former spokesman for the South African Police Service (SAPS) Hawks unit, has been appointed the new spokesman for the Ministry of Labour.

Zondi replaces Mzobanzi Jikazana. He is a seasoned journalist who started his journalism career in 1988 at the Weekly Mail, which was followed by the successful stint at the Sowetan, as sub-editor, an award-winning columnist, motoring editor, assistant news editor and as editor-at-large. Zondi has also worked at Daily Sun.

He has contributed to international newspapers like the Irish Times as well as providing commentary on news services such as the British Broadcasting Corporation (BBC) and Cable News Network (CNN).

Before joining the Department of Labour, Zondi was a Media Liaison Officer in the department of Mineral Resources. He holds a BA Journ (Hons) from Wits University, a journalism diploma from Thomson Foundation, a diploma from the Scandinavian Institute of Management and a Human Resources Diploma from Damelin.
